Laser tattoo removal uses focused light energy to target and break down the pigments in tattoo ink. The laser emits pulses of light absorbed by the ink particles under your skin. This process causes the ink to fragment into smaller pieces that your immune system gradually removes over time.
Modern laser technologies allow for selective targeting of different ink colors while minimizing damage to surrounding tissue. This is a huge improvement over older removal methods like dermabrasion or surgical excision, which often led to scarring and longer recovery.

The laser technology used greatly impacts the effectiveness and comfort of tattoo removal. Riyadh clinics now primarily use two state-of-the-art laser systems:
Picosecond Lasers: These deliver ultra-fast pulses (trillionths of a second) that shatter ink particles more efficiently than traditional lasers. They work especially well on stubborn colors such as green, blue, and yellow, and tend to require fewer sessions.
Q-Switched Lasers: The long-standing workhorse of tattoo removal, Q-switched lasers effectively treat black and dark blue inks by delivering high-energy pulses that fragment the ink.
Many clinics combine both technologies to tailor treatments based on the tattoo’s specific colors and characteristics.
Most healthy adults are suitable candidates for laser tattoo removal. Common reasons include:
Desire to remove tattoos due to personal, professional, or cultural reasons.
Allergic reactions or skin irritation caused by tattoo ink.
Preparing a tattoo area for a cover-up design.
However, laser removal is generally not advised for:
Pregnant or breastfeeding women.
Individuals with active skin infections or certain chronic skin conditions.
Those prone to keloid scarring, without specialist consultation.
Initial Consultation: Your first visit includes a detailed examination of the tattoo and your skin, medical history review, and a discussion about realistic expectations, treatment schedule, and costs.
Treatment Sessions: Each session typically lasts 10 to 30 minutes, depending on tattoo size. Protective eyewear is worn during treatment. Patients often describe the sensation as a snapping feeling similar to a rubber band flicking the skin. Clinics use numbing creams and cooling devices to enhance comfort.
Number of Sessions: On average, 5 to 10 sessions spaced 6 to 8 weeks apart are needed to achieve optimal fading or removal. Picosecond lasers may reduce the total number of treatments.
Aftercare: Common immediate side effects include redness, swelling, and mild blistering, resembling a sunburn. Healing usually takes 1 to 2 weeks. Patients must avoid sun exposure and follow aftercare instructions carefully.
Tattoo Color: Black and dark blue inks clear the fastest. Colored inks such as green, yellow, and red take longer but can be removed with advanced lasers.
Tattoo Age: Older tattoos tend to fade more readily.
Ink Quality and Depth: Professionally done tattoos are typically denser and may require more sessions.
Skin Type: Treatments are adjusted to minimize pigmentation changes in various skin tones.
Location on Body: Areas with better blood circulation (like the torso) often respond faster than extremities.
Laser tattoo removal is considered safe when performed by qualified professionals. Side effects are generally mild and temporary, including:
Redness and swelling
Mild blistering or scabbing
Temporary lightening or darkening of the skin
Rarely, scarring or infection if aftercare is neglected
Selecting a reputable clinic in Riyadh with experienced dermatologists minimizes risks and ensures proper treatment.
